Other memory layers are single-player. They store facts under a flat
user_idand every recall is scoped to one agent's view. Uteke Rooms let multiple AI agents share a memory space β meeting notes, project decisions, architecture choices β searchable by everyone, attributed by author.
A Room is a named, shared memory context. Multiple agents can read and write to the same Room, and every memory carries author attribution so you always know who said what.

# Create a room
uteke room create "engineering" --description "Engineering team decisions"
# Remember into the room (author is set from config or --author flag)
uteke remember "Postgres migration deferred to Q4 due to testing capacity" \
--room engineering \
--author alice
# Recall from the room β any agent can do this
uteke recall "postgres migration" --room engineering
# List all rooms
uteke room list
# Get room summary (auto-generated overview of recent activity)
uteke room summary engineeringTraditional memory tools store everything under a flat user_id. This works for single-agent chatbots, but breaks down when:
- Multiple agents work on the same project β Agent A can't see Agent B's memories
- A team shares an AI assistant β everyone's memories are siloed
- You want cross-agent knowledge transfer β there's no shared space
Rooms create a shared memory layer that sits above individual agent namespaces:

# Alice stores a decision
uteke remember "We chose Redis for caching, not Memcached" \
--room engineering --author alice --tags decision,infra
# Bob adds context
uteke remember "Redis cluster: 3 nodes, 2 replicas each" \
--room engineering --author bob --tags infra,redis
# New team member's agent recalls the history
uteke recall "caching decision" --room engineering# Hermes agent stores project context
uteke remember "Client demo moved to Thursday 2pm" \
--room project-alpha --author hermes
# Claude agent picks it up
uteke recall "client demo" --room project-alpha
# β "Client demo moved to Thursday 2pm" (author: hermes)# Import meeting transcript with extraction
uteke import meeting-notes.txt \
--room weekly-standup \
--author alice \
--extract
# Each extracted fact retains author attribution
uteke recall "action items" --room weekly-standup| Command | Description |

Namespaces and Rooms are complementary. An agent has its own namespace for private memories, and can participate in multiple Rooms for shared knowledge.
